Common Scenarios and Interpretations
1. Finding Money
Dreaming about finding money can symbolize the discovery of new talents, opportunities, or insights. It might indicate a boost in your self-esteem or a newfound confidence in your abilities. Alternatively, it could suggest that you're feeling optimistic about your financial situation or anticipating a positive change.
2. Losing Money
Losing money in a dream often represents anxiety about financial instability or fear of failure. It can also reflect a sense of powerlessness or vulnerability in some area of your life. This dream may be prompting you to reassess your current financial strategies or to confront underlying fears of inadequacy.
3. Being Wealthy
If you dream of being wealthy, it might connect to your aspirations and desires for success and recognition. This dream could be encouraging you to pursue your ambitions with confidence. However, it may also serve as a reminder not to become too focused on material success at the expense of other areas of well-being.
4. Poverty and Financial Struggle
Dreaming about poverty or financial struggle can be a manifestation of real-world concerns about money or personal security. It could reflect feelings of inadequacy or fear of not being able to provide for yourself or your loved ones. This kind of dream may urge you to take practical steps to secure your future or to seek support if you're feeling overwhelmed.
